1) You have to ask the Canadian embassy where you live.

2) I have heard it is 6 months

3) You can stay 3 in 5 years outside Canada without losing your PR. For citizenship, you must live in Canada 3 out of 4 years.

4) It is not mandatory to have paid tax to get citizenship but if you did, it helps you prove that you were living in Canada that whole time.
